Transaction e68a394fb5e46a95306ccf8a3898f26488e04b7a27b9972bdc22ea5698dae08e
1 Input
1 Output
-
e68a394fb5e46a95306ccf8a3898f26488e04b7a27b9972bdc22ea5698dae08e:0
- value
- 408623
- script pubkey
- OP_0 OP_PUSHBYTES_20 2fbba7838242204042b6466f34e33fa53f0d4307
- address
- bc1q97a60quzggsyqs4kgehnfcel55ls6sc8rs5hgq